So..... You Wanna Know What Med School Costs?
Eryn got her financial aid package today.
It basically boils down to this: Tuition $55,736 Scholarship - $26,806.00 Therefore, it will cost her $28,930.00 for tuition, per year, not to include books or living expenses. The entire package consists of $79,806.00 in scholarship and loans. Therefore, $79,806 - $55,736 = $23,736 to live on in DC... If you figure $1500/ mo rent, she'll have $400/month to live on She lived on less than that in Africa Personally, I think that she hit the jackpot. With undergrad and medical student loans, all told, she'll owe ~$244k Not a bad investment if you ask me. btw... Thank you Will for your insight. |

And she can continue to apply for more scholarships while in school. If she is employed at a hospital during the summers or even part time, check and see if they offer scholarships for employees. The volunteer group I belong to has a scholarship program for employees advancing their education in the medical field. Over the years, we have even helped cafeteria workers become RNs. The scholarships are small, but we are a small hospital and every little bit helps.
Hint: They usually like the idea that you intend to continue a working relationship with that hospital after graduation, though they may not absolutely require it to receive the money. Best of luck to your daughter. |

In-state med school in Texas is DIRT cheap. When my Dr daughter went to UT San Antonio, the cost was 9k/year including the books (11 years ago). Thomas Jefferson in Philly was 44k at that time, not including books. UT Houston is now only $16,300/yr for tuition and books.
My total cost for her education was about $250k all from the bank of dad. Undergraduate at Univ of Pennsylvania (no scholarship) Med school at UTSA - tuition and living expenses Residency at Barnes Jewish in St. Louis (5 years) Fellowship in Tampa (1 year) I'm happy that I paid because if I had kept the money, R Allen Stanford would have gotten it. That's 14 years of education after high school before you even begin earning anything significant. It's nice she has no debt.
